Subject: [PATCH] Alpha increase PERCPU_ENOUGH_ROOM

Module loading on Alpha was failing with error
"Could not allocate 8 bytes percpu data".
Looking at dmesg we have the below error
"No per-cpu room for modules."
Increase the PERCPU_ENOUGH_ROOM in a similar way as x86_64
Signed-off-by: Aneesh Kumar K.V <aneesh.kumar@gmail.com>
---
include/asm-alpha/percpu.h | 14 ++++++++++++++
1 files changed, 14 insertions(+), 0 deletions(-)
diff --git a/include/asm-alpha/percpu.h b/include/asm-alpha/percpu.h
index 48348fe..651ebb1 100644
--- a/include/asm-alpha/percpu.h
+++ b/include/asm-alpha/percpu.h
@@ -1,6 +1,20 @@
#ifndef __ALPHA_PERCPU_H
#define __ALPHA_PERCPU_H
+/*
+ * Increase the per cpu area for Alpha so that
+ * modules using percpu area can load.
+ */
+#ifdef CONFIG_MODULES
+# define PERCPU_MODULE_RESERVE 8192
+#else
+# define PERCPU_MODULE_RESERVE 0
+#endif
+
+#define PERCPU_ENOUGH_ROOM \
+ (ALIGN(__per_cpu_end - __per_cpu_start, SMP_CACHE_BYTES) + \
+ PERCPU_MODULE_RESERVE)
+
#include <asm-generic/percpu.h>
#endif /* __ALPHA_PERCPU_H */
